Shedeur Sanders' Shocking NFL Draft Slide: What Went Wrong

The 2025 NFL Draft has been full of surprises, but none more puzzling than Shedeur Sanders still being on the board as the final day approaches. The Colorado star, once seen as a surefire early pick, now finds himself in uncharted territory, leaving fans and analysts stunned.

🔥 College Glory: A Record-Breaking Career

Shedeur’s college numbers were nothing short of spectacular — a 71.8% completion rate, multiple school records, and a reputation for poise under pressure. His leadership and consistency made him one of the most exciting quarterback prospects in recent memory. So, why the unexpected slide?

🧠 The Red Flags: Concerns Holding Teams Back

Analysts point to several concerns that may have cooled enthusiasm. Some scouts noticed a pattern of Sanders holding the ball too long, leading to avoidable sacks. Questions about his mobility and how well he would adapt to the faster, tougher NFL environment also started to emerge during pre-draft evaluations.

Off the field, reports of underwhelming interviews and a perceived sense of entitlement raised eyebrows. The shadow of his legendary father, Deion Sanders, though inspiring, has also sparked discussions about how independently Shedeur could function within a professional team culture.
